Start your trip by visiting the world-famous Buckingham Palace in the morning. Witness the Changing of the Guard ceremony and marvel at the grandeur of this royal residence. In the afternoon, head to the Tower of London and discover its rich history while exploring the Crown Jewels. Wrap up your day with an enchanting Thames River cruise in the evening, taking in the stunning views of London's skyline.
Begin your day at the British Museum, where you can explore a vast collection of artifacts from around the world. In the afternoon, visit the Science Museum, a fantastic place for interactive learning and exploration. Round off the day with a visit to the Natural History Museum, home to impressive exhibits including dinosaur skeletons and the famous blue whale.
Embark on a magical journey at Warner Bros. Studio Tour London - The Making of Harry Potter. Explore the sets, costumes, and props used in the beloved Harry Potter films. Spend the whole day discovering the world of wizardry, and make unforgettable memories with your family.
Start your day at Hyde Park, one of London's largest and most beautiful parks. Take a leisurely walk, rent a paddleboat, or have a picnic amidst nature.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Kensington Gardens and explore its enchanting attractions, including the Peter Pan statue and the Diana, Princess of Wales Memorial Playground. End your day with a visit to the picturesque Notting Hill neighborhood.
Kickstart your day at the National Gallery, where you can admire masterpieces by world-renowned artists.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ant Covent Garden, known for its street performers, boutiques, and eateries. As the evening approaches, catch a dazzling West End musical at one of London's iconic theaters.
Start your day by visiting the Museum of London, where you can delve into the city's captivating history through interactive displays. In the afternoon, take a stroll along the South Bank and enjoy iconic landmarks such as the Shakespeare's Globe and the Tate Modern. End your day with a visit to the majestic St. Paul's Cathedral.
Spend a relaxing day at Regent's Park, home to beautiful gardens, an open-air theater, and the London Zoo. Explore the zoo's fascinating exhibits and enjoy various animal encounters. In the afternoon, head to Primrose Hill for panoramic views of the city skyline. Take the opportunity to have a picnic and enjoy the peaceful surroundings.
For a unique experience, visit the M&M's World store in Leicester Square, where you can explore four floors of M&M's merchandise and even create your own personalized candies. Another hidden gem is the Princess Diana Memorial Playground in Kensington Gardens, featuring a pirate ship and a sensory trail for children to enjoy.
